How Our Clean Water Extraction (Category 1) Process Works

With Category 1 water damage, every minute counts. That’s why our team follows a strict process to ensure your home is dried and restored as quickly and effectively as possible. We’ll start by assessing the damage and identifying the source of the leak. From there, we’ll use specialized equipment to extract the water and dry your home.

Step 1: Assessment and Leak Detection

We’ll start by assessing the damage and identifying the source of the leak. This involves checking for any signs of water damage, such as warping or discoloration, and using specialized equipment to detect any hidden leaks. Our team will work quickly to identify the source of the problem and develop a plan to fix it.

Step 2: Water Extraction

Once we’ve identified the source of the leak, we’ll use specialized equipment to extract the water from your home. This involves using powerful pumps and wet vacuums to remove as much water as possible from the affected area. We’ll also use specialized drying equipment to speed up the drying process.

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ification

After we’ve extracted as much water as possible, we’ll use specialized drying equipment to speed up the drying process. This involves using high-velocity fans and dehumidifiers to remove excess moisture from the air and speed up the drying process. We’ll also use specialized drying mats and equipment to dry your carpets and floors.

Step 4: Sanitizing and Disinfecting

Once we’ve dried your home, we’ll use specialized equipment to sanitize and disinfect the affected area. This involves using EPA-registered disinfectants to kill any bacteria, mold, or mildew that may have grown in the affected area.

Step 5: Final Inspection and Touch-ups

After we’ve completed the cleaning and sanitizing process, we’ll conduct a final inspection to ensure your home is safe and dry. We’ll also make any necessary touch-ups to ensure your home is back to normal.

Clean Water Extraction (Category 1) Cost In Cadence, NV

The cost of clean water extraction can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Cadence, NV. Our team will provide a free estimate after assessing the damage and identifying the source of the leak. Here are some estimated costs for clean water extraction: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water Extraction $500 – $2,500 Size of affected area and severity of damage
Drying and Dehumidification $1,000 – $5,000 Size of affected area and severity of damage
Sanitizing and Disinfecting $500 – $2,000 Size of affected area and severity of damage
Final Inspection and Touch-ups $200 – $1,000 Size of affected area and severity of damage
Total Cost $2,200 – $10,500 Size of affected area and severity of damage

The exact cost of clean water extraction will depend on the specifics of your situation. Our team will provide a free estimate after assessing the damage and identifying the source of the leak.
